Description

A conversation unpacking the bias inherent within Wikipedia and how to affect change in that context. This talk focuses on how how librarians and archivists can be working to combat bias in their collections to help alleviate bias on Wikimedia platforms as well how current classification systems add to or alleviate issues of bias. Featuring Jack Solar (independent scholar), Hélène Brosseau (Artexte) and Susie Breier (Concordia).
